// Global error handlers
window.onerror = (msg, src, line, col, err) => {
if (typeof msg === 'string' && msg.includes('Google Maps JavaScript API')) {
if (msg.includes('RefererNotAllowedMapError')) {
logMessage('Google Maps Error: RefererNotAllowedMapError — domain not authorized.', 'error');
} else if (msg.includes('BillingNotEnabledMapError')) {
logMessage('Google Maps Error: BillingNotEnabledMapError — billing not enabled.', 'error');
} else {
logMessage('Google Maps JavaScript API error: ' + msg, 'error');
}
} else {
logMessage(`JavaScript Error: ${msg} (${src}:${line}:${col})`, 'error');
}
};

window.gm_authFailure = function() {
logMessage('Google Maps Authentication Failed — invalid key or unauthorized domain.', 'error');
};

window.addEventListener('unhandledrejection', e => {
logMessage('Unhandled Promise Rejection: ' + e.reason, 'warning');
});

// Dynamic script loader
document.getElementById('loadMapBtn').addEventListener('click', () => {
const apiKey = document.getElementById('apiKey').value.trim();
if (!apiKey) {
logMessage('Please enter a valid API key.', 'warning');
return;
}

logMessage('Loading Google Maps API...', 'info');

const oldScript = document.getElementById('gmapsScript');
if (oldScript) oldScript.remove();

const script = document.createElement('script');
script.id = 'gmapsScript';
script.src = `https://maps.googleapis.com/maps/api/js?key=${apiKey}&libraries=places&callback=initMap`;
script.async = true;
script.defer = true;
script.onerror = () => {
logMessage('Failed to load Google Maps API. Check your key, billing, or referrer restrictions.', 'error');
};
document.head.appendChild(script);
});
